Name the Friends of the Library as your Beneficiary or in your Will or Codicil

Through the generosity of private contributions and gifts, the Friends of the Library funds many of the Delaware County Public Library’s superb programs and activities. These programs and activities further learning, encourage reading and broaden the horizons of the community throughout central Ohio.

 

However, we simply can NOT continue to support all of the library's programs and activities without your planned giving.

 

How you can help...

You can help the Friends continue their programs and funding in support of the Delaware County District Library through planned giving by including the Friends in your estate plan. Planned giving is commonly called a bequest or a legacy gift. It requires little effort. Most gifts of this type are for either a stated dollar amount or a percentage of the estate. They can be limited to being given only if your estate has assets left after satisfying your other wishes regarding your heirs and other matters important to you.

You do not have to write a new will or trust document. You can add the Friends as one of your beneficiaries through a codicil, trust amendment or a Charitable Remainder Trust (CRT). Most bequests to the Friends are not subject to federal estate tax. Remember the Friends are a charitable nonprofit organization exempt from federal taxation. It is not a branch or agency of any government.

Life Insurance, IRA or Retirement Plan

Another easy way to help is to name the Friends as a beneficiary under a life insurance policy, an IRA or a retirement/401(k) plan if the plan permits. Under existing tax rules a rollover from an IRA to the Friends while you are alive may also be tax beneficial to you.

Sample Language for a Planned Gift to the Friends

The following are examples of language to make a bequest in your will or a codicil to the Friends.

“I give XX dollars to the Friends of the Delaware County District Library.”

Or

“I give XX percent of my estate (or, the residue of my estate) to the Friends of the Delaware County District Library.”

To designate the Friends under a retirement or 401(k) plan, contact the plan administrator identified in the plan’s summary plan description provided to you. Request a free copy if you no longer have it. For an IRA of any kind, contact your IRA custodian (bank, insurance company, mutual fund) and contact the insurance company regarding any life insurance policy. Each of these entities will have a method of properly selecting or changing a beneficiary under them and usually have a short form to do this.
